    Just ordered my PHP Gryphon from Bill (www.phptune.com) after speaking with him live about some custom veg tunes.

    He sets his powercurves to come on as the engine warms, so no worries about running a hot tune on a cold engine (important for me in the winter and since I'm often running to fire calls on short notice). On the veg tunes, he'll match that to mimic the start on diesel, then switchover to veg. Also, the timing will be a little further advanced to deal with the heavier oil and the idle will be a little higher to prevent wet-stacking. Plus the programmer offers the ability to play with shift points and timing a bit to optimize it even further once it's in. Also, once you order a custom tune from him, he can set up a "three-tune set" with any of his standard tunes in any order to download/update the programmer over time. The only disadvantage I can see with the programmer vs. the shift-on-fly chip is can't take advantage of his "high-idle" or "whisper" tunes since changing programs takes about three minutes to switch over.

    FYI - they also offer a 6-position shift-on-fly chip with a chip burner so you can play with ALL of their custom tunes (they call it the F.U. chip) for you guys who already have guages set up. So, then folks can order custom tunes (like veg tunes) from him & upload them to the chip w-out having to take it out and ship it back/forth, etc.

    I can't wait to get that sucker in there! The programmer ships right away with three of his "standard" tunes in it & then the custom tunes come in a few weeks; he's a little backed-up on custom tune orders right now.
